How far from the wall should I put the toilet flange?

Web12 jan. 2024 · Standard Toilet Rough-In Sizes. The standard toilet rough-in is 12 inches, but don’t assume you have a 12” rough-in without measuring! Some older homes come with 10” or 14” rough-in sizes. You may also find 10” rough-in sizes in powder rooms, half baths, or other small bathrooms to save space. WebHere is a summary of the minimum requirements per code for toilet clearances: A toilet shall not be set closer than 15 inches from its center to any side wall, partition or vanity. A toilet shall not be set closer than 30 inches center to center from an adjacent fixture.
